How to Use and Maintain Tidy Cats Unscented Litter

Using Tidy Cats Free & Clean Unscented Clumping Clay Cat Litter isn’t just about tossing some litter in a box; it’s more like a little ritual you and your feline friend can enjoy together. First off, you wanna scoop out any waste daily—that’s crucial because nobody likes a stinky loo, right? Just grab a scoop and get rid of the clumps; it’s a quick job, but it really helps keep the litter box fresh. Then, once a week or so, you should change out all the litter; give the box a good wash with some mild detergent—nothing too harsh, since your fur-kid has sensitive noses! But that’s not all; keeping the litter box in a quiet, easily accessible spot can make your cat feel secure when they do their business. And let’s not forget to keep an eye on the depth of the litter; you want it deep enough for clumping but not so deep that it becomes a mini sandpit! So, give it a good mix and some love, and your kitty will be purring with satisfaction every time they step in. Just like a purr-fect relationship, maintenance is key here!

Tips for Transitioning Your Cat to Tidy Cats Unscented Litter

Transitioning your cat to Tidy Cats Free & Clean Unscented Clumping Clay Cat Litter might seem a bit daunting, but trust me, it can be a smooth process with the right approach. First off, you’ll want to introduce it gradually; maybe mix in some of the new litter with the old litter in their box. This way, your kitty can adjust to the texture and get a whiff of it without feeling completely overwhelmed. You know how cats can be—one day they love a box, the next, they won’t go near it. So, plan on giving them a few days to explore this change. If your feline friend shows any signs of hesitation, like sniffing and stepping back, don’t push it. Patience is key. You could even use playtime, incorporating their favorite toys near the litter box, so they associate the new litter with something fun. Ultimately, the goal here is to make this transition feel familiar and safe, helping them feel like they’re still in their own space with a caring vibe. Once they get the hang of it, you’ll notice how well it clumps and absorbs without the overwhelming scent, leaving you both living your best lives!

Can Tidy Cats Free & Clean Unscented Litter be flushed down the toilet?

When you think about flushing your cat’s litter down the toilet, you might imagine a world without the fuss of cleanup, right? However, let’s not get lost in that fantasy. Flushing clumping clay litter, like Tidy Cats Free & Clean Unscented, isn’t just a bad idea; it’s a recipe for disaster in your plumbing. Just picture it: you’re innocently going about your business only to be ambushed by a blockaged pipe, and the chaos ensues. But hold on; let’s break it down a bit. Here’s what could happen if you decide to flush:

  • Clogs galore: The litter can easily cling to pipes, causing a nightmare that’s not just inconvenient but can also rocket your repair costs.
  • Environmental havoc: Flushing litter could introduce harmful materials into our water systems, impacting wildlife and local ecosystems.
  • Costly repairs: Relying on your toilet for litter disposal can lead to expensive plumbing issues; we all know plumbers charge an arm and a leg!
  • Scent-sational: Who wants a disgusting scent permeating from blocked pipes? Not me, and I’m sure not you.
  • Litter on the loose: You might end up with bits of litter in every nook and cranny of your plumbing system, making it a poor choice for both your cat and your pipes.

So, while it’s tempting to think you can save time and effort by flushing away your cat’s mess, you’re really just inviting a torrent of trouble. In reality, proper disposal means tossing that litter in the trash, not down the loo. Your plumbing (and your wallet) will thank you for it, trust me on this one.
